Создание страницы регистрации на сайте

Страница регистрации на сайте позволяет пользователям создавать учётные записи и сохранять свои данные для последующего входа в систему. Создание такой страницы может показаться сложной задачей, но с правильным подходом и следуя определённым шагам, вы сможете создать функциональную и удобную страницу регистрации. В этой статье мы рассмотрим основные этапы создания страницы регистрации на сайте.

Страница регистрации на сайте позволяет пользователям создавать учётные записи и сохранять свои данные для последующего входа в систему. Создание такой страницы может показаться сложной задачей, но с правильным подходом и следуя определённым шагам, вы сможете создать функциональную и удобную страницу регистрации. В этой статье мы рассмотрим основные этапы создания страницы регистрации на сайте. 1. Определение требований Перед началом разработки страницы регистрации необходимо определить её основные требования. Вот некоторые из них: Обязательные поля: определите, какие поля должны быть обязательными для заполнения при регистрации. Обычно это поля с именем, электронной почтой и паролем. Дополнительные поля: решите, какие дополнительные поля вы хотите добавить на страницу регистрации. Это могут быть поля с датой рождения, полом, адресом и т. д. Подтверждение электронной почты: рассмотрите возможность добавления функции подтверждения электронной почты после регистрации. Это поможет защитить учётные записи от спама и фишинговых атак. Условия использования: добавьте на страницу ссылку на условия использования вашего сайта. Это позволит пользователям ознакомиться с правилами использования сайта перед регистрацией. Сообщение об успешности регистрации: добавьте сообщение, которое будет отображаться после успешной регистрации пользователя. Это может быть простое сообщение «Ваша учётная запись успешно создана» или более подробное сообщение с инструкциями по входу в систему. 2. Дизайн страницы Дизайн страницы регистрации должен быть привлекательным и удобным для пользователей. Вот несколько советов по дизайну: Цветовая схема: выберите цветовую схему, которая соответствует общему дизайну вашего сайта. Используйте цвета, которые хорошо контрастируют друг с другом для лучшей читаемости. Шрифты: выберите шрифты, которые легко читаются и хорошо смотрятся на экране. Используйте не более двух-трёх шрифтов для предотвращения перегрузки дизайна. Расположение полей: расположите поля для ввода информации логично и интуитивно понятно. Поместите обязательные поля выше, чем дополнительные, чтобы пользователи могли быстро заполнить основные данные. Изображения и иконки: используйте изображения и иконки для украшения страницы и улучшения её функциональности. Например, можно добавить иконку «Забыли пароль?» для быстрого восстановления пароля. 3. Реализация функциональности После определения требований и дизайна можно приступить к реализации функциональности страницы регистрации. Вот некоторые шаги, которые необходимо выполнить: HTML и CSS: создайте основу страницы с помощью HTML и CSS. Это позволит вам разместить все элементы дизайна на странице. JavaScript: добавьте интерактивность на страницу с помощью JavaScript. Например, вы можете добавить проверку на обязательные поля при заполнении формы. Серверная обработка: обработайте данные, отправленные пользователем, на сервере. Это позволит сохранить данные пользователя в базе данных и создать учётную запись. Уведомления об ошибках: добавьте уведомления об ошибках, которые могут возникнуть при заполнении формы. Например, вы можете отобразить сообщение «Поле обязательно для заполнения» при незаполнении обязательного поля. Отправка данных: отправьте данные пользователя на сервер для обработки. Обычно это делается с помощью формы с методом POST. Обработка данных на сервере: обработайте данные, отправленные пользователем на сервере, и создайте учётную запись пользователя. Это может включать в себя сохранение данных в базе данных, генерацию уникального идентификатора пользователя и отправку уведомления об успешности регистрации. 4. Тестирование После реализации функциональности необходимо протестировать страницу регистрации. Вот некоторые способы тестирования: Функциональное тестирование: проверьте, что все функции страницы работают корректно. Например, вы можете попробовать зарегистрироваться с различными комбинациями данных, чтобы убедиться, что страница работает правильно. Тестирование на разных устройствах: убедитесь, что страница регистрации корректно отображается на разных устройствах, таких как компьютеры, планшеты и мобильные телефоны. Тестирование с различными браузерами: проверьте, что страница регистрации корректно отображается в разных браузерах, таких как Chrome, Firefox, Safari и Edge. 5. Оптимизация После тестирования можно приступить к оптимизации страницы регистрации. Вот несколько советов по оптимизации: Оптимизация скорости загрузки: оптимизируйте скорость загрузки страницы, чтобы пользователи могли быстрее заполнить форму и зарегистрироваться. Это можно сделать с помощью сжатия изображений, минимизации CSS и JavaScript файлов и других методов. Улучшение пользовательского опыта: улучшите пользовательский опыт, чтобы пользователи могли легко заполнить форму и зарегистрироваться. Это можно сделать с помощью интуитивно понятного дизайна, удобной навигации и других методов. 6. Развёртывание После оптимизации можно развернуть страницу регистрации на сервере. Вот несколько шагов, которые необходимо выполнить: Настройка сервера: настройте сервер, на котором будет размещаться страница регистрации. Это может быть Apache, Nginx или другой сервер. Настройка базы данных: настройте базу данных, в которой будут храниться данные пользователей. Это может быть MySQL, PostgreSQL или другая база данных. Развёртывание страницы: разместите страницу регистрации на сервере с помощью FTP или другого метода. 7. Мониторинг и поддержка После развёртывания необходимо следить за работой страницы регистрации и предоставлять поддержку пользователям. Вот несколько советов по мониторингу и поддержке: Мониторинг работы: следите за работой страницы регистрации и исправляйте любые проблемы, которые могут возникнуть. Поддержка пользователей: предоставляйте поддержку пользователям, которые могут столкнуться с проблемами при регистрации. Создание страницы регистрации на сайте может показаться сложной задачей, но с помощью этих советов вы сможете создать функциональную и удобную страницу регистрации для вашего сайта.